#103111 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#103111 is composed of 6.3% red, 19.2% green and 6.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 67.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 65.3% yellow and 80.8% black. It has a hue angle of 121.8 degrees, a saturation of 50.8% and a lightness of 12.7%. #103111 color hex could be obtained by blending #206222 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#003300.

Shades and Tints of #103111
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020502 is the darkest color, while #f5fcf5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#103111
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#1f221f is the less saturated color, while #014003 is the most saturated one.
